Audi RS 5 Sportback vs BMW M5 Sedan
Audi RS 5 Sportback and BMW M5 Sedan are both all-wheel-drive performance cars, but they target different buyers. The Audi is the smaller, lighter, lower-priced RS fastback, while the BMW M5 is a much more powerful M Hybrid super sedan with executive-size comfort and far higher output.

Audi
Audi RS 5 Sportback
A compact Audi Sport fastback with a 2.9-liter twin-turbo V6, quattro all-wheel drive, 444 hp, and a lower official US MSRP than the BMW M5.
BMW
BMW M5 Sedan
A flagship BMW M Hybrid sedan with 717 hp, 738 lb-ft, M xDrive, 0-60 mph in 3.4 seconds, and executive-size performance luxury.

Our Verdict
Choose Audi RS 5 Sportback if you want the more affordable and compact Audi Sport option: it is easier to live with, has quattro traction, and gives you a fastback body without stepping into full-size super-sedan money. Choose BMW M5 Sedan if you want the stronger, more modern, and more dramatic performance car: its 717 hp M Hybrid system, 738 lb-ft of torque, M xDrive modes, and 3.4-second 0-60 mph claim put it in a different performance tier, but with much higher cost and weight.

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: Is the BMW M5 faster than the Audi RS 5?
A: Based on the official figures used in this brief, the BMW M5 is the much more powerful car, with 717 hp and a 3.4-second 0-60 mph estimate. Audi's selected US RS 5 Sportback source lists 444 hp but does not provide a matched official 0-60 figure.
Q: Which costs less, Audi RS 5 Sportback or BMW M5 Sedan?
A: Audi RS 5 Sportback costs less using the official US MSRP sources in this brief: $79,900 for the 2025 RS 5 Sportback versus $123,300 starting MSRP for the BMW M5 Sedan.
Q: Is Audi RS 5 the same size as BMW M5?
A: No. The Audi RS 5 Sportback is positioned as a smaller Audi Sport fastback, while the BMW M5 is a larger flagship M sedan.
Q: Which one has more horsepower?
A: BMW M5 Sedan has more horsepower, with 717 hp compared with 444 hp for the selected US Audi RS 5 Sportback data.
Q: Which one is better for daily driving?
A: Audi RS 5 Sportback may be easier for daily city driving because it is smaller and less expensive. BMW M5 is better if you want one larger luxury sedan with maximum performance and more executive presence.
Q: Is the BMW M5 a hybrid?
A: Yes. BMW describes the M5 Sedan as using an M Hybrid powertrain with a high-performance M TwinPower Turbo V8.
Q: Which one should enthusiasts choose?
A: Choose Audi RS 5 Sportback if you want compact quattro performance and lower cost. Choose BMW M5 Sedan if you want the stronger, more advanced, and more dramatic performance machine.
Q: What is the 0-60 mph time for the Audi RS 5 Sportback?
A: Audi's official media site lists the 2025 RS 5 Sportback at 3.8 seconds 0-60 mph, versus 3.4 seconds for the BMW M5 Sedan.
